Ingredients
You don’t need fancy stuff — just these basics! Ready? Here’s what you’ll gather:
- 4 cups russet potatoes (peeled and diced)
- 1 packet ranch seasoning mix (gluten-free if necessary)
- 2 cups shredded cheddar cheese (or your favorite cheese)
- 1 cup bacon (optional; turkey bacon can be used)
- 4 cups chicken or vegetable broth (low-sodium recommended)
- 1 cup heavy cream (or half-and-half; coconut milk for dairy-free)
- To taste: salt
- To taste: pepper
- 1 cup extra cheese (for topping)
- 1/2 cup crispy bacon bits (optional)
- 1/4 cup green onions (chopped)
Directions
How to Make Crock Pot Crack Potato Soup:
- Prep Your Potatoes: Dice those russet potatoes into nice bite-sized pieces.
- Mix It Up: In your trusty crock pot, throw in the potatoes, ranch seasoning, shredded cheese, bacon (if using), broth, heavy cream, salt, and pepper.
- Cook: Set the crock pot on low for about 6-8 hours or high for 3-4 hours.
- Blend It: Once the potatoes are tender, you have two choices: mash them for a more rustic feel or blend until silky smooth.
- Top It Off: Sprinkle the extra cheese, bacon bits, and green onions on top before serving.

How to Store Crock Pot Crack Potato Soup: Your Cozy Comfort Food Fix
Got leftovers? Lucky you! This soup stores well in the fridge for up to 4-5 days. To keep things fresh, scoop individual portions into airtight containers. Want to stock up for colder days? It freezes beautifully for up to 3 months. Just remember to let it cool completely before freezing and reheat over low heat on the stove or in the microwave for a quick meal!

FAQs
Q: Can I use other types of potatoes?
A: Absolutely! Sweet potatoes or Yukon golds work well too, just adjust your cooking time as needed!
Q: How do I thicken the soup?
A: If you want a thicker consistency, mash some of the potatoes in the pot or add a cornstarch slurry as it cooks!
Q: Can I prepare it in advance?
A: Yes! Assemble everything in the crock pot the night before, refrigerate, and start it cooking in the morning for an easy weeknight meal.
